About the role

Job Description: Troubleshoot and repair mechanical and electrical failures and perform preventive maintenance while maintaining a clean and safe working environment. Your Shift Hours: Thursday-Saturday Nights (5:45pm-6:15am CST) You'll be DISRUPTIVE through these duties and responsibilities Maintaining dies by welding, machining, hand air grinding, and other shop processes Disassembly and assembly of dies while performing routine preventive maintenance Perform emergency repairs on dies inside the press Perform daily activities for improvements in Safety, Quality, Cost, Time, and Sustainability Work well in a team environment Troubleshoot die concerns to identify the root cause and implement sound countermeasures Work with metric dimensioning All other duties as assigned. The TOOLS you'll bring with you: HS Diploma or GED Minimum of two years of tool and die experience or die maintenance experience Completion of a tool-and-die apprenticeship or similar schooling Associates degree from a vocational school in Machine Tool Technology Must be proficient with machine shop tools (ex. Lathes, Mills, Surface grinders, etc.) Must be proficient with the following welding processes: TIG Highly motivated individual with excellent analytical, written, and verbal skills Proficient mathematical skills and troubleshooting skills Team oriented with good personal skills and the ability to contribute to a safe work environment Milwaukee Tool is an equal opportunity employer.
